Understanding the Pillars of Elon Musk's Wealth

Elon Musk's net worth isn't just a single number; it's a dynamic figure influenced by the performance of his various companies and investments. The primary drivers include his stakes in Tesla, SpaceX, and other ventures.

Tesla's Dominance in the Electric Vehicle Market

Tesla, the electric vehicle and clean energy giant, forms a significant portion of Musk's wealth. As CEO and a major shareholder, Musk's net worth is closely tied to Tesla's stock performance. The company's innovative approach to electric vehicles, battery technology, and sustainable energy solutions has propelled it to the forefront of the automotive industry. Tesla's success has translated into substantial gains for Musk, solidifying his position among the world's wealthiest individuals.

SpaceX's Pioneering Space Exploration

SpaceX, Musk's space exploration company, is another significant contributor to his net worth. SpaceX has disrupted the aerospace industry with its reusable rocket technology and ambitious goals, including missions to Mars. As SpaceX achieves milestones and secures lucrative contracts, its valuation increases, further boosting Musk's wealth.

Other Ventures and Investments

Beyond Tesla and SpaceX, Musk has investments in other ventures, including Neuralink, a neurotechnology company, and The Boring Company, an infrastructure and tunnel construction firm. While these ventures are still in their early stages, they hold the potential to contribute significantly to Musk's wealth in the future. Musk's diverse portfolio reflects his entrepreneurial spirit and willingness to invest in innovative ideas.

Investment Decisions and Strategic Moves

Musk's investment decisions and strategic moves also play a significant role in shaping his net worth. Strategic acquisitions, partnerships, and investments in new technologies can enhance the value of his companies and generate additional wealth. For example, Tesla's acquisition of SolarCity in 2016 expanded its clean energy offerings and contributed to its overall growth.

Conversely, poor investment decisions or missteps can lead to financial losses and decrease his net worth. Musk's track record of successful ventures demonstrates his ability to make informed investment decisions and capitalize on emerging opportunities.

Ranking Among the World's Richest

As of late 2024, Elon Musk consistently ranks among the top three richest people in the world, alongside Jeff Bezos and Bernard Arnault. The ranking fluctuates based on market conditions and the performance of their respective companies. Musk's wealth is primarily derived from his stakes in Tesla and SpaceX, while Bezos's wealth comes from Amazon, and Arnault's wealth is tied to LVMH, the luxury goods conglomerate.

According to Forbes, Elon Musk's net worth has surpassed $200 billion on multiple occasions, making him one of the wealthiest individuals in history.

Differences in Wealth Accumulation Strategies

While Musk, Bezos, Gates, and Buffett have all accumulated vast fortunes, their wealth accumulation strategies differ significantly. Musk's focus on disruptive technologies and ambitious ventures sets him apart from more traditional investors like Buffett. Bezos built his wealth through the expansion of e-commerce and cloud computing, while Gates's wealth comes from his pioneering work in software development.
